WAC 296-127-01340
Laborers in utilities construction. For the purpose of the Washington state public works law,
chapter 39.12 RCW, the work for laborers includes, but is not
limited to:
(1) Pipe layer.
• Shoring, building of manholes and catch basins.
• Sealing, doping and wrapping of the pipe after the
joints have been welded and before the pipe is lowered into
the trench or ditch.
• Joining ductile iron pipe by using screws, bolts,
fittings, caulking or any other method for making joints in
the industry, when the pipe will not be under pressure.
Lowering the pipe into the trench or ditch.
(2) Topman. Assists the pipe layer from the surface, he
does not work in the trench or ditch.
(3) General laborer.
• Performs all other laborers' work which is not done by
pipe layers and topmen.
• Responsible for all cleanup required in connection with
utilities construction work.
[Statutory Authority: Chapter 39.12 RCW, RCW 43.22.270 and 43.22.051. 00-15-077, § 296-127-01340, filed 7/19/00,
effective 7/19/00.]
